Updating your scanner
Just having a virus detection program is not enough though. You have to keep them up to date, failing to do so could mean that you are still vulnerable to any virus that came out since you installed the program, and with 400 new viruses a month that could leave you very vulnerable. Depending on how much you use your computer you should be downloading updates anywhere from once a week to once a month, although I have heard of some people who update daily and I don't think it is necessarily a bad idea for high users who keep very valuable information on their systems. Each software program has its own method for updating the scanner, for each of the programs mentioned we will discuss how to update the program.
McAfee
McAfee includes a program called Instant Updater with its virus scanner. To launch Instant Updater:
- Click on Start.
- Point to Programs (XP users, click on All Programs)
- Click on McAfee.
- Click on McAfee Shared Features
- Choose Instant Updater
NOTE: Instant Updater can also be launched from with your McAfee product. Open your McAfee product and choose the update link from the Quick Jump menu.
By default Instant Updater is configured to automatically scan for new updates and install it without you needing to do anything. You should however confirm that this is the case:
- Launch Instant Updater.
- Choose 'Change my Instant Updater Settings'.
- Choose 'Configure automatic updates'.
- Choose 'Auto Update'.
- Click Apply.
- Close the window.
While Instant Updater should keep your virus scanner up to date automatically you may want to run the updater manually, just to be safe. This is not really needed, but it might make you feel safer. To do so:
- Launch Instant Updater.
- Choose 'Check for updates for my products'.
- You may be prompted to register your product. Registering your product insures that you will receive the latest fixes and patches from McAfee.
- You're registration will be sent and you will be presented with available updates. Follow the instructions to install the latest patches.
Norton AntiVirus 2003
I personally use Norton AntiVirus 2003 at home. I have found it very easy to update. It contains a program called LiveUpdate, like McAfee's Instant Updater it is designed to automatically keep your virus software up to date. However you may want to manually update the system from time to time just to be safe, although I personally have never had LiveUpdate fail. To manually update Norton:
- Start your Symantec program by doing one of the following:
- On the Windows desktop, locate and double-click the program's icon, for example, Norton AntiVirus 2003.
- Click the Start button, point to Programs, point to the program's name (such as Norton AntiVirus), and then click LiveUpdate.
The Welcome to LiveUpdate dialog box appears.
NOTE: If you have an older version of our product, a "Select Updates" box may appear instead. In this case, please check all available updates.
- Click Next. LiveUpdate retrieves available update information. This may take a few minutes. When it is finished, you are presented with the list of all available updates. (If your programs are up-to-date, you will see a message box that says so. In that case, click Close and run LiveUpdate again at a later time.)
- Click Next to download and install the updates.
- Click Finish.
NOTE: If the download included program updates, you may be prompted or required to restart the computer. After doing so, please run LiveUpdate again until you see the message that all programs are all up to date.

PC-cillin 2003
PC-cillin has an automatic update program similar to LiveUpdate and Instant Updater. If this automatic update fails you may want to manually update the program.
- Connect to the Internet and use a Web browser to visit the Scan Engine Updates page of Trend Micro.
- Download the ZIP archive containing the scan engine for PC-cillin by clicking the appropriate file:
Windows 98/ME
vsapi-vxd-6.580-1001.zip
Windows NT/2000/XP
vsapi-kd-6_510.zip
- Extract the downloaded engine zip file into the following folders:
Windows 98/ME
C:\ Program Files\Trend Micro\Pc-cillin 2003 \Source folder
Note: Create "Source " folder first if it does not exist.
Windows NT/2000
C:\WINNT\System32\Drivers
Windows XP
C:\Windows\System32\Drivers
- Go to the PC-cillin program directory (e.g. C:\Program Files\Trend Micro\Pc-cillin 2003) and double-click Tmupdito.exe.
The update notice window of the PC-cillin 2003 module appears and displays information about the version of all the PC-cillin modules.
- Click the "OK" button.
Important: If the scan engine was not updated after performing the above instructions, restart your computer.

F-Prot for Windows
- Run F-Prot Antivirus
- Select the Updater
- Choose whether you are going to update from the Internet or from a LAN (if you use a LAN connection you have to specify the location of the definition files).
- If you are updating for the first time, please select "Settings".
- Type in your customer number EXACTLY like it was in the invoice e-mail you received. For your convenience, check the "Remember my customer number" box.
- If you use a dial-up connection, you can probably skip the proxy option and just click "ok". If your computer is a part of network you should consult your network administrator about the proxy settings.
- Select "Update" and the Updater will download the latest definition files.
- The next time you update, you can skip the "Settings" part and go straight to "Update".
